Alfanous - Quranic Search Engine is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server: Search and explore the Holy Qur'an with Arabic text, transliteration, and advanced search support. Because it speaks the Model Context Protocol, AI assistants can use Alfanous - Quranic Search Engine as a set of callable tools instead of you copy-pasting between apps.
It runs locally: the Python package alfanous3-mcp (via uvx) speaks MCP over stdio on your machine. No credentials are required — it works out of the box. The current release is v1.9.4, published under the LGPL-3.0 license, with source at Alfanous-team/alfanous on GitHub, where it has earned 288 stars.
